Alexander Bock
debcb43ade
Feature/assets ( #1784 )
...
General overhaul of the Asset loading system
2021-12-19 18:04:01 +01:00
Alexander Bock
d32af9117a
Code style cleanup
2021-12-10 17:31:01 +01:00
GPayne
49cdabe647
Second attempt at fixing tracy and websocketpp subs in sgct and ghoul
2021-12-06 17:32:35 -07:00
Emma Broman
59dc296cf1
Update ghoul to use new luaTableToString function
...
And update some tests based on the change
2021-12-06 13:21:39 +01:00
GPayne
36f06c494f
Updating version of ghoul using updated tracy and websocketpp refs
2021-12-03 12:42:34 -07:00
Alexander Bock
e3e468d5ef
Update submodules again
2021-11-04 13:29:09 +01:00
Alexander Bock
f390051e1d
Update submodules. Disable /ZI compile-flag when Tracy is enabled to prevent compile errors
2021-11-04 11:35:09 +01:00
GPayne
4211691c7f
Update ghoul version for lua variant fix on linux
2021-10-15 14:56:31 -06:00
Alexander Bock
4a860fb01d
Some code facelifting
2021-10-14 10:31:46 +02:00
GPayne
a2a8f93ba5
Moved string bracket trim function to ghoul library
2021-10-07 16:10:00 -06:00
Alexander Bock
26c131e7bc
Update Ghoul repository to fix case where too many parameters are removed from a Lua state
2021-09-14 21:14:47 +02:00
Alexander Bock
8b59760a59
Update submodules
2021-08-21 11:45:38 +02:00
Alexander Bock
db472030de
GCC warnings ( #1725 )
2021-08-21 11:42:44 +02:00
Alexander Bock
af617d1d10
Feature/lua function cleanup ( #1719 )
...
General cleanup of Lua functions and handling of variable extract from a Lua state
2021-08-19 16:02:14 +02:00
Emma Broman
8d7d8b9ba4
Feature/state machine ( #1705 )
...
* Fix script error in old state machine example
* Add a module with a more complex state machine, that can be created and controlled through the Lua API. Useful for interactive installations
* Add an example asset for the new state machine and rename the old linear "state machine" to luastatemachine
Co-authored-by: Malin Ejdbo <malin.ejdbo@gmail.com >
2021-08-16 09:29:45 +02:00
Malin Ejdbo
ae1c929001
Update Ghoul
2021-08-11 13:00:15 +02:00
Malin Ejdbo
30f7396ec1
Update Ghoul with new .osmodel file format
2021-08-11 10:15:44 +02:00
Alexander Bock
5b3a66156c
Remove unnecessary template specification for lock_guard
2021-07-30 14:48:08 +02:00
Alexander Bock
5f139b8144
Tune the look of the asset dialog
2021-07-27 14:14:19 +02:00
Alexander Bock
a13f94da21
Add ability to print all types of information in the printInfo/... functions ( closes #1635 )
2021-07-27 11:26:41 +02:00
Alexander Bock
043fb9c4e9
Prevent the failure of font loading from keeping file handles open and breaking everything else ( #1627 )
2021-07-26 15:21:06 +02:00
Alexander Bock
eb1de6fbd2
Update Ghoul repository
2021-07-26 13:35:31 +02:00
Micah Acinapura
95d008f69e
update ghoul
2021-07-07 11:16:15 -04:00
Malin Ejdbo
36393c1078
Update Ghoul
2021-07-02 10:01:57 +02:00
Malin Ejdbo
9d7d8686ea
Merge master
2021-07-02 10:00:42 +02:00
Malin Ejdbo
bec5274ff0
Merge in master
2021-07-02 09:53:53 +02:00
Malin Ejdbo
505601b1c9
Update Ghoul
2021-07-02 09:35:16 +02:00
Malin Ejdbo
7aafe39583
Add base texture or color to ModelProjection
2021-06-28 15:28:08 +02:00
Alexander Bock
a69b636dea
Global sweep to cleanup the handling of floating point numbers and glm default initialization
2021-06-16 23:09:49 +02:00
Micah Acinapura
611f7b6ef4
update ghoul
2021-06-14 17:51:20 -04:00
Micah Acinapura
4d02b02081
SpiceManager - initialize default matrix; Update ghoul
2021-06-10 12:30:53 -04:00
Malin Ejdbo
bf016f3b47
Update Ghoul
2021-05-31 19:09:03 +02:00
Malin Ejdbo
9f7b8aa32b
Merge branch 'master' into feature/jwst
...
* Resolve conflict
2021-05-31 15:45:10 +02:00
Malin Ejdbo
31b834dbb2
Address PR comments
2021-05-31 15:34:54 +02:00
Alexander Bock
744ba0dc9b
Feature/side by side ( #1613 )
...
* Make atmosphere, raycasting, and trails work with side_by_side stereo
2021-05-28 23:31:10 +02:00
Malin Ejdbo
0a1c842345
Some clean up
2021-05-28 13:26:47 +02:00
Malin Ejdbo
505a38ecbb
Update ghoul
2021-05-26 16:31:11 +02:00
Malin Ejdbo
b17952628c
Adjust RenderablePrism to recent codegen change
2021-05-26 16:04:47 +02:00
Malin Ejdbo
4202b21ebc
Merge branch 'master' into feature/jwst
...
* Resolve conflicts
2021-05-26 14:21:10 +02:00
Malin Ejdbo
40adb289a3
Adjust lagrange points
2021-05-26 10:44:59 +02:00
Alexander Bock
cb17bd7570
Remove warnings
2021-05-25 22:06:49 +02:00
Alexander Bock
6cf6e450fb
Address MacOS compile issues, make ISS model scene graph node visible
2021-05-25 17:50:31 +02:00
Micah Acinapura
3154d37043
filesystem fixes
2021-05-21 13:04:24 -04:00
Alexander Bock
b9a8ec93de
Update Ghoul version
2021-05-18 14:19:54 +02:00
Alexander Bock
92432caed2
Adapt to changes in Ghoul that made absPath return a std::filesystem::path instead of a std::string
2021-05-17 00:23:15 +02:00
Alexander Bock
ccdc5a5dc3
Feature/filesystem cleanup ( #1587 )
...
* Adapting to the changes in Ghoul
* First step of moving filesystem functions to std
* Remove persistence flag from cachemanager
2021-05-16 20:26:49 +02:00
Alexander Bock
139d2c6c6d
Apply more codegen checks ( #1579 )
...
* Apply more codegen checks
2021-05-08 00:44:23 +02:00
Malin Ejdbo
1f96920b83
Merge master into jwst branch
2021-05-03 10:03:50 +02:00
Alexander Bock
863a861944
Feature/galaxy ( #1576 )
...
* Some cleanup of the galaxy renderer
* Remove translation from renderablegalaxy
* Apply additive blending when compositing downsampled volume; Use star distance as alpha for transparency (closes #1208 )
2021-04-30 14:31:12 +02:00
Malin Ejdbo
a92c25216d
Merge branch 'master' into feature/os-model
...
* Resolve conflicts
2021-04-28 11:39:40 +02:00